Approaches to budgeting

Studies indicate that individuals who use a defined budgeting approach are more likely to report reduced stress and greater confidence in managing unplanned expenses. Adopting a method suited to your lifestyle can make financial equilibrium more achievable.

Structured Allocation

50/30/20 Rule
This approach divides your income into needs, wants, and savings, promoting sustainable financial balance over time.

Category Focused

Envelope System
Cash-based and digital envelope systems assign categories to spending, improving awareness and self-control.

Precision Driven

Detailed Distribution

Zero-based and percentage-based approaches require assigning every unit of income a job, supporting meticulous oversight.
